About Digital Asset & the Canton Network
Digital Asset builds the technologies that are reshaping the foundations of financial markets. Our mission is to create the world’s most trusted, privacy-enabled, and interoperable digital infrastructure for global finance.
At the heart of this mission is the Canton Network — the blockchain purpose-built for institutional finance. Uniquely combining privacy, compliance, and scalability, Canton enables real-time, secure settlement across multiple asset classes. Governed by the Canton Foundation with participation from leading financial institutions, it is the proven link between the promise of blockchain and the power of global finance.
Founded in 2014 and headquartered in New York City, with offices in London, Zurich, Budapest, Hong Kong, and Sydney — we are on a mission to transform finance — and that transformation is now playing out rapidly on the Canton Network.

What you need to know about the San Francisco Tech Scene
San Francisco and the surrounding Bay Area attracts more startup funding than any other region in the world. Home to Stanford University and UC Berkeley, leading VC firms and several of the world’s most valuable companies, the Bay Area is the place to go for anyone looking to make it big in the tech industry. That said, San Francisco has a lot to offer beyond technology thanks to a thriving art and music scene, excellent food and a short drive to several of the country’s most beautiful recreational areas.
Key Facts About San Francisco Tech
- Number of Tech Workers: 365,500; 13.9%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
- Major Tech Employers: Google, Apple, Salesforce, Meta
-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, cloud computing, fintech, consumer technology, software
- Funding Landscape: $50.5 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
- Notable Investors: Sequoia Capital, Andreessen Horowitz, Bessemer Venture Partners, Greylock Partners, Khosla Ventures, Kleiner Perkins
- Research Centers and Universities: Stanford University; University of California, Berkeley; University of San Francisco; Santa Clara University; Ames Research Center; Center for AI Safety; California Institute for Regenerative Medicine
